What is the cheapest day to fly to Seville?

The average price of all flights to Seville cl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.
Based on KAYAK data, the cheapest day to fly to Seville is Tuesday where tickets can be as cheap as £129. On the other hand, the most expensive day to fly is Monday, where prices are £190 on average.

What is the cheapest month to fly to Seville?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for flights to Seville,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.
The cheapest month for flights to Seville is January, where tickets cost £95 on average for one-way flights. On the other hand, the most expensive months are December and April, where the average cost of tickets from Ireland is £247 and £234 respectively. For return trips, the best month to travel is January with an average price of £95.

What is the cheapest time of day to fly to Seville?

The average price for all flights to Seville depending on the time of departure, clicked by users on KAYAK in the last 2 weeks.
The cheapest time of day to fly to Seville is generally at night, when flights cost £149 on average. The most expensive time of day to fly to Seville is generally in the afternoon, which is peak travel time and where the average cost of a ticket is £191.

How far in advance should I book a flight to Seville?

To calculate daily average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each day before departure over the last year for flights to Seville,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each month.
To get a below average price, you should book around 1 week before departure.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 63 days before departure.

Which airline offers the most flights to Seville?

Of the 5 airlines that fly to Seville, Vueling offers the most flights, with around 157 per week, followed by Ryanair with 77 flights per week.

How long is the flight to Seville?

The duration of your flight to Seville depends on your departure and arrival airports. Obviously any flights that include a layover will also be longer. The most popular route to Seville on KAYAK is from Dublin, which takes 3h 10m.

How many direct flights to Seville are there each day?

There are around 7 direct flights from within Ireland to Seville every day. Most flights depart in the morning, with 06:00 the most common departure time and 57% of flights departing in the morning.

How many direct flights to Seville are there each week?

Each week there are around 46 direct flights from within Ireland to Seville. The most common day for departures is Wednesday, with 17% of flights taking off on this day.

How many long-haul flights are there to Seville each week?

There are not any long-haul (6-12 hour flight duration) or medium-haul (3-6 hour flight duration) flights to Seville. Instead, there are 6 short-haul flights (up to 3 hour flight duration), with the most arriving from Dublin.

How many cities have direct flights to Seville?

From Ireland, there are direct flights to Seville from 2 cities. The city with the most direct flights is Dublin, with 4 direct flights each week.

  • What is the name of Seville’s airport?

    When flying to Seville, you'll arrive at Seville (SVQ). The airport is also known as Sevilla, Seville, or Seville San Pablo.

  • What is the Hacker Fare option on flights to Seville?

    Hacker Fares allow you to combine one-way tickets in order to save you money over a traditional round-trip ticket. You could then fly to Seville with an airline and back with another airline.
